When do I actually get my orders?
Most members first receive an initial assignment notification email with instructions from their personnel section. It’s important to follow those directions, complete the checklist, and ensure you’re gaining any required retainability.
If things don’t seem to be moving, don’t wait it out—reach out to your personnel section and loop in your supervisor or First Sergeant. Unless you’re on short-notice orders, if you’re within 30–60 days of your RNLTD and still don’t have hard-copy orders, that’s a good time to raise a flag. Scheduling TMO, breaking a lease, and locking in appointments often require hard-copy orders, so delays can quickly impact your timeline.
